Perbedaan Antara FireBase, MySQL, dan Database SQLite #justirwan



Perbedaan Antara FireBase, MySQL, dan Database SQLite

Firebase adalah suatu layanan dari Google yang digunakan untuk mempermudah para pengembang aplikasi dalam mengembangkan aplikasi. Dengan adanya Firebase, pengembang aplikasi bisa fokus mengembangkan aplikasi tanpa harus memberikan usaha yang besar.

MySQL adalah sebuah implementasi dari sistem manajemen basisdata relasional (RDBMS) yang didistribusikan secara gratis. Setiap pengguna dapat secara bebas menggunakan MySQL, namun dengan batasan perangkat lunak tersebut tidak boleh dijadikan produk turunan yang bersifat komersial.

SQLite merupakan sebuah sistem manajemen basisdata relasional yang bersifat ACID-compliant dan memiliki ukuran pustaka kode yang relatif kecil, ditulis dalam bahasa C. SQLite merupakan proyek yang bersifat public domain yang dikerjakan oleh D. Richard Hipp. 

Berikut ini adalah perbedaan Antara FireBase, MySQL, dan Database SQLite :


FireBase 
Ini adalah layanan cloud. 
Juga FireBase adalah basis data NoSQL. 
Dalam FireBase Data disimpan / diproses dalam cloud.
FireBase cocok untuk aplikasi waktu nyata.
Firebase dimiliki oleh Google
Firebase hanya tersedia di GCP (Google Cloud Platform)

MySQL 
MySQL adalah sistem manajemen basis data relasional (RDBMS).
MySQL banyak digunakan untuk data dan transaksi relasional.
Sumber terbuka MySQL
MySQL menginstalnya di mana saja dan beberapa penyedia cloud mendukung versi terkelolanya

SQLite
SQLite adalah database lokal pada perangkat Android (data disimpan / diproses pada perangkat) dengan antarmuka SQL.
Saat ini beberapa peramban, sistem operasi dan sistem tertanam menggunakan SQLite sebagai mesin basis data yang paling banyak digunakan.
SQLite adalah dalam domain publik. 
Ini gratis untuk digunakan untuk tujuan apa pun
SQLite berbasis file - database terdiri dari satu file pada disk, yang membuatnya sangat portabel dan dapat diandalkan.




Comments

Popular Posts